AI Summary
-
Amends Penal Law to add definitions for "elderly" (persons 60+ years old suffering from disease or infirmity that incapacitates them from preventing larceny against themselves) and "disabled" (persons with permanent physical or mental impairment incapacitating them from preventing larceny against themselves)
-
Defines "person in a position of trust" to include relatives, joint property owners, fiduciaries, paid caregivers, and those providing home care services or having access through relationship to elderly or disabled persons
-
Creates criminal liability for larceny by financial exploitation when a person in a position of trust uses fraud, false promise, extortion, or intimidation to compel an elderly or disabled person to deliver property
-
Provides exception for persons acting in good faith to assist with property management who are unable to do so through no fault of their own
-
Takes effect November 1st following enactment
Legislative Description
Includes the financial exploitation of the elderly or disabled within the definition of the crime of larceny; defines terms.
